Output 51de59fd9ffe46c6985b38507a5cecd1dcd6c1e1c5b6dd7526f3b33e45755f2b:1

value
645000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83bf80a984c173f08c84e471c4d88597de695fc0 OP_EQUAL
address
3DhdrWLCxnHjh3HpuzNn9brv2QoQ7Rnotr
transaction
51de59fd9ffe46c6985b38507a5cecd1dcd6c1e1c5b6dd7526f3b33e45755f2b
spent
true